Best Answer

Applications of uranium:

- nuclear fuel for nuclear power reactors

- explosive for nuclear weapons

- material for armors and projectiles

- catalyst

- additive for glass and ceramics (to obtain beautiful green colors)

- toner in Photography

- mordant for textiles

- shielding material (depleted uranium)

- ballast

- and other minor applications

What concerns exist about the mining and the processing of natural sources of uranium?

Disadvantages of uranium: 1. Uranium is a possible polluting agent of the natural environment. 2. Uranium is a toxic and a radioactive chemical element. 3. Uranium release radium and radon. 4. Radioactive wastes are dangerous and need to be isolated.


Why do you need uranium?

uranium can be used as a thermal power source in nuclear power plants.one kilogram of uranium can produce energy equivalent 3000 kilograms of coal.but is also equally dangerous because of radiations from it


What are the disadvantages of enriched uranium?

Disadvantages of enriched uranium:- it is very difficult to prepare- can be used for bombs- the price is prohibitive- need of a complicate and expensive technology

Does a chemical mask protect against depleted uranium?

Against uranium powders or liquid aerosols you need a mask with filter for powders. Bulk depleted uranium is practically not dangerous.


Does uranium need to be enriched in order to be used in a nuclear reactor?

Some nuclear power reactors work with low enriched uranium; CANDU reactors work with natural uranium.
